Well its been a pretty up and down year, the birth of my new baby daughter being the big highlight and also one of the reasons not much has happened on the gaming front :).




But im looking to jump back into the fire so to speak. Our game Illumina has been on and off for many years.

It wasnt that long ago that a tge build was released to mixed reception. Since that time ive been tweaking gameplay and trying different engines in an effort to get something unique and fun :)

We finally have a new gameplay direction which i think will offer some excellent and fun gameplay in both online and offline modes. I wont go into it to much as you will see plenty more next year :)

In recent months ive been working with sean boyette from Fluid Images who has been doing some excellent mocap animations for our game. We are still refining them and tweaking them but they are coming together really well.

We put together a small teaser to showoff our models and generate some interest for the new year (be warned i did say a short teaser ) :)

Music was done by Blake Lowry and animations by sean. These are ingame models however rendered via maya, we dont want to show off too much ingame stuff just yet.

Matt Vitelli has been working on hard on new tgea shaders for us to use and they should provide some excellent graphic updates and will be the core of our new gameplay direction.

On the mapping front Alan james and Arkolis have been stepping up and helping with a few maps and interiors (See below). Look forward to seeing much more of there work in the next few months.







As well as all of the above we have been tweaking our menus and controls. Below are 2 samples of what we hope will be the new menus and controls moving forward (keyboard and xbox controller support)
